Budget for self-gifting
There's no rule for how much you should spend when buying jewelry for yourself. A meaningful piece for 30 Euros can bring more joy than an expensive piece that doesn't really suit you. As a guide:
- Small self-gift (€20–€80): Gold-plated stainless steel jewelry, fashionable bracelets, gemstone studs
- Medium self-gift (€80–€250): Sterling silver with stone, gold-plated silver (vermeil), beautiful necklaces
- Larger self-gift (€250–€800): Real gold jewelry, gemstone rings, high-quality sets
- Milestone investment (€800+): For truly significant personal achievements
